Blocking Korea for Spam Email Abuse

     The spam load from Korea has become so great that some in the anti-spam community now block email traffic from Korea. It is a sad fact if true, but it has been widely reported that over the past three years much of the spam resulted from wide open relays in poorly configured computers pushed out widely into Korean schools. The spammers discovered these open machines, and abused them massively. Some of these machines have been gradually identified and reconfigured, but Korea still as a nation has taken no substantive action to stop the spam flowing through and from its computers, and for many email from Korea remains completely blocked as a consequence.
